Introducing Our Exclusive Collaboration with David Silver of The Vintage Watch Company, London
We’re excited to present our first-ever collaboration with David Silver from the prestigious Vintage Watch Company in London. Together, we’ve created an exceptional range of military watch straps, expertly crafted to complement vintage Rolex watches and other classic timepieces.
Our collection features a variety of tones and colours, each meticulously designed to enhance the unique character of your vintage watch. Among these, the new Bond Stripe in black and gold stands out, offering a perfect match for watches with vintage yellow lume, now also available with gold hardware.
Each strap is crafted to our standard 300mm length and includes a Vintage Watch Company sewn-in label, a guarantee of authenticity and craftsmanship. These straps add a touch of timeless elegance, making them an ideal choice for any watch enthusiast looking to elevate their treasured timepiece.

Clasp Finish | Satin |
---|---|
Clasp Material | Stainless Steel |
Clasp Tongue Width | 2mm |
Clasp Type | Military Buckle |
Strap Brand | Vintage Watch Company |
Strap Length | 300mm |
Strap Material | Nylon |
Strap Material Colour | Grey |
Strap Material Finish | Woven |
Strap Material Type | Nylon - Vintage |
Strap Style | British Military |
Strap Thickness | 1.2mm |
